These tours are intended for people who are interested in learning about the formation of the many unique landscapes found on the island.
This tour is unique because Dr. Jovanelly leads the tours with her husband, Joe Cook. Dr. Jovanelly wrote Iceland: Tectonics, Volcanics, and Glacial Features for a major publisher (Wiley) in 2020. Since, it has gone on to their best-selling book in natural sciences for the past 3 years. She uses this book as your field guide. Dr. Jovanelly has been leading trips and researching Iceland since 2006 so she knows the island like the back of her hand.
